The image of the human figure has been a great
source of fascination since the beginning of time
for every culture known. Yet expression remains
key to the character of the piece. This glazed
earthenware piece demonstrates the complexity
of the expression and the effect it has when it is
properly accomplished. The squatting position
illustrates a Shaman, a man of high power and
position within society. All the adornments, such
as the headpiece, nose ring, armlets and earrings
continue to exemplify his importance. Though
anatomical correctness is not essential in such
pieces, expression is. The enigmatic smile,
elongated nose accentuating the smile and wide,
almond shaped eyes all suggest extreme
alertness and wisdom, for which he would have
been known and greatly revered. The material
from which the sculpture was made also
suggests strength from within, yet a familiarity
as well, making people throughout the ages feel
comfortable.
